The Scene – This elegant dining room is appointed with delicate doilies, white linen-covered tables and a shopping array stocked with an impressive display of teas from around the world. A well-heeled manner reigns as teaspoons clink in china teacups, and friends catch up over quiet conversation. The pleasant staff comes and goes in a hush of efficiency. – – The Food – High tea offers traditional British-style finger foods delivered on a tiered tray. Parking:
If the lot is full, try your luck on Orlando Avenue--both free and metered parking is available.
Look Good:
If you want a sandwich that's not offered in the afternoon tea, but is featured on the regular menu, ask your server to substitute it.

Chado tea room is a funny little place. Mostly classy with a hint of kitsch, the dining room is decorated in a traditional lacy tearoom style with unexpected touches, like a curiously executed painting of panda bears. But decor aside, this place is great. All of the good parts of afternoon tea with none of the pomp or snobbery, this tea room is perfect for a nice afternoon break with friends. The tea menu is unbelievable, and provides a great description of each tea and the perfect opportunity to try something new. I think my favorite part of the visit was the scone with Chado cream, though, served with fresh sliced strawberries and preserves. Absolutely delicious, and the perfect option for anyone looking to pass the afternoon in a relaxing place that won't break the bank.

Three things make this place standout from other places to have "afternoon tea." First, you can have any tea they carry. As this is a tea shop, their tea choices make most high tea venues look deficient. Second, their sandwiches are traditional with a unique twist (not to mention very tasty and served on toast). Third, its more casual without losing the high tea atmosphere. The staff is very pleasant and they recognize their regulars (you become a regular the second time you drop by within a week). And the prices are great. If your significant other keeps bugging you to take her to a nice tea, this is the place. Good tea (they'll even make it iced for you), a substantial lunch, and a reasonable place.
